Working Student Graphic Design Job Opening In Berlin – Now Hiring AMBOSS


Job description

Hi! We are AMBOSS and we are looking for a Graphic Designer Working Student to join our Marketing team, and shape the future of medical education with us!About AMBOSSAMBOSS is a dynamic learning and clinical decision support tool committed to empowering physicians globally to deliver optimal care.

Since our inception in , we've harnessed cutting-edge technology to transform the way physicians acquire and apply scientific knowledge.

Each AMBOSSian is passionate about being the champion of clinicians today - this motivates and unites us each day towards success.

And what does success look like?

When a clinician or med student tells us, “AMBOSS makes practicing medicine easier and enjoyable.

I love what I do, and a big part is because of AMBOSS.”Why can this position be exciting for you?As a Working Student in Graphic Design, you’ll play an active role in shaping the AMBOSS brand and creating engaging visual experiences for our users.

Working closely with our marketing and design teams, you’ll support a variety of projects — from quick-turnaround assets to larger campaigns — and gain hands-on experience across different formats and channels.This role is a great opportunity to apply your design skills in a real-world setting, contribute your creativity to impactful projects, and grow alongside an experienced team while learning how design supports storytelling, brand consistency, and user experience at a global scale.You will:Support campaign design – create visuals for digital and print campaigns (e.g., social media graphics, newsletters, ads, event materials) with help of your team members.Produce and adapt assets – adjust existing designs to different formats, channels, and languages while maintaining brand consistency.Collaborate with the team – work closely with marketing managers, copywriters, and designers to deliver creative solutions on time.Contribute to brand storytelling – help develop engaging visuals that communicate the AMBOSS brand and value to diverse audiences.Assist with design operations – organize design files, prepare templates, and ensure brand guidelines are applied consistently.You bring:First practical experience in graphic or marketing design (e.g., internships, projects, or university work).Solid skills in Figma or Adobe Creative Suite (Illustrator, Photoshop, InDesign) and Google Slides.A good eye for typography, color, and layout with attention to detail.Ability to manage time and work on multiple projects independently.Strong communication skills and eagerness to learn in a collaborative, fast-paced environment.Nice to have:Interest in Ed Tech sector or healthcare industryFamiliarity with UX/UI toolsInterest in AI automationYou enjoy:Being creative while keeping solutions practical and on-brand.Having a strong eye for detail and taking pride in delivering polished work.Being curious and eager to learn, open to feedback, and quick to pick up new tools.Collaborating in a team and values different perspectives.Having a proactive approach, suggesting ideas and taking ownership of tasks.Staying flexible and adaptable when priorities shift or deadlines are tight.Designs with empathy for the user, focusing on clarity and accessibility.Benefits:AMBOSSians tell us that innovative work keeps them energized, and employee benefits help them to feel appreciated and empowered.

We invest in every AMBOSSians with our employee benefits package, crafted to support financial, physical, and mental health and work-life harmony.
